代码大全过时了吗?重新审视编程知识库的角色与价值
随着科技的飞速发展,编程领域日新月异,新的编程语言、框架和工具层出不穷,在这样的背景下,许多开发者对于传统的编程资源,如代码大全(Code Library),产生了疑问:它们是否过时了?本文旨在探讨代码大全在当今编程环境中的角色与价值,分析它们的优点与局限性,并探讨如何合理使用这些资源,代码大全的角色与价值代码……
随着科技的飞速发展,编程领域日新月异,新的编程语言、框架和工具层出不穷,在这样的背景下,许多开发者对于传统的编程资源,如代码大全(Code Library),产生了疑问:它们是否过时了?本文旨在探讨代码大全在当今编程环境中的角色与价值,分析它们的优点与局限性,并探讨如何合理使用这些资源。
代码大全的角色与价值
代码大全作为一种编程知识库,为开发者提供了丰富的代码片段和解决方案,在编程领域,它们始终扮演着重要角色,尽管技术环境在不断变化,但代码大全的价值并未因此消失,以下是代码大全的几个主要价值:
- 丰富的代码片段:代码大全通常包含大量的代码片段,涵盖了各种编程场景和需求,这些代码片段为开发者提供了参考和启示,帮助他们快速解决问题。
- 解决方案的参考:在开发过程中,开发者经常面临各种挑战和问题,代码大全提供了许多解决问题的方案,为开发者提供了便捷的途径,缩短了解决问题的时间。
- 学习资源:对于初学者来说,代码大全是宝贵的学习资源,它们可以通过阅读代码片段,了解各种编程技术和方法,从而提高编程技能。
代码大全的优点与局限性
优点:
(1)易于获取:代码大全通常易于获取,开发者可以通过互联网、书籍等途径轻松获取这些资源。
(2)实用性强:代码大全中的代码片段通常具有实用性,开发者可以直接使用或稍作修改以满足自己的需求。
(3)跨平台性:代码大全通常不受操作系统和编程语言的限制,适用于各种开发环境。
局限性: 由于技术的快速发展,代码大全中的部分内容可能过时,不再适用于当前的开发环境。
(2)缺乏创新性:代码大全主要是提供已有的解决方案和代码片段,对于创新性和探索性的开发需求,可能无法满足。
(3)依赖性问题:由于不同开发者的编码风格和习惯不同,代码大全中的代码片段可能存在一定的依赖性,需要进行适当的修改和调整。
如何合理使用代码大全?
- 结合实际需求:在使用代码大全时,开发者应根据自己的实际需求选择合适的代码片段,避免盲目复制粘贴,要理解代码的逻辑和原理,以便在自己的项目中灵活运用。
- 关注最新技术:在使用代码大全时,开发者应关注最新的编程技术和趋势,了解哪些内容已经过时,哪些内容仍然具有价值。
- 结合其他资源:除了代码大全,开发者还应结合其他资源,如技术博客、开源项目、在线教程等,以获取更全面的编程知识。
- 培养独立思考能力:虽然代码大全是宝贵的资源,但开发者应培养独立思考的能力,学会自己解决问题,遇到问题时,应先尝试自己解决,再寻求外部帮助。
- 重视实践和创新:实践是检验真理的唯一标准,开发者应将学到的知识付诸实践,积累经验,要具备创新意识,不断探索新的编程方法和技术。
代码大全并未过时,它们在编程领域仍然具有重要的价值和角色,随着技术的不断发展,开发者需要理性看待代码大全的优缺点,学会合理利用这些资源,要关注最新技术趋势,培养独立思考能力,注重实践和创新,才能更好地利用代码大全提升自己的编程技能,应对日益复杂的开发需求。